About this app

WHAT IT DOES

Smart Account Session Key Risk Explainer analyzes the risks of a session key before you approve it for your smart account. The tool reads the session key's permissions from the contract — including which target contracts it can call, which functions it can execute, what spending limits apply, and how long the key is valid. It detects concerning patterns like unlimited spending limits, very long expiry times, broad target access, permission to upgrade contracts, and selfdestruct opcodes. The tool then uses AI to generate a plain-language explanation of the session key risks: what the session key can do, how long it is valid, what permissions it has, and whether you should approve it. Results include a risk level, session key address, status, validity period, spending limit, allowed targets, allowed functions, upgrade capability, flags, and a comprehensive AI-generated explanation. The tool operates entirely read-only — no transactions are sent, no signatures are required. The AI assessment is designed to help you understand exactly what permissions you are granting before you approve a session key.

SESSION KEY PERMISSION DETECTION AND RISK SCORING

The tool uses a pattern-based approach to detect session key permissions from the contract bytecode. It scans for keywords and patterns including "session", "key", "module", "unlimited", "max", "any", "target", "function", "selector", "upgrade", "implementation", and "selfdestruct". The expiry period is estimated based on contract patterns (7-365 days), with typical session keys valid for 30-90 days. Spending limits are classified as "Unlimited" (high risk), "Limited" (moderate), or "Unknown". Target scope is classified as "Any target" (high risk), "Specific contracts" (moderate), or "Unknown". Function scope is classified as "Any function" (high risk), "Specific functions" (moderate), or "Unknown". The tool also detects upgrade capability and selfdestruct opcodes. The risk score is calculated based on: unlimited spending (2 points), unlimited targets (2 points), upgrade capability (3 points), expiry over 180 days (1 point), and expiry over 90 days (0.5 points). The AI receives all this data and is prompted to explain the session key risks in plain language — stating what the session key can do, which contracts it can call, which functions it can execute, what spending limits apply, and how long the key is valid. The AI is also instructed to state plainly what it cannot verify — that it reads on-chain permissions and configuration, not the key's actual use, off-chain security of the key, or future transactions that may be submitted with this key.

WHAT IT CANNOT SEE

This tool cannot definitively verify that a session key is safe — only reads its permissions and configuration. It cannot detect off-chain key compromise or malicious use of a valid session key — a session key with legitimate permissions could be stolen and abused off-chain. The tool cannot predict future transaction patterns that might abuse the session key — it can only analyze the permissions granted, not how the key will be used. Legitimate session keys with broad permissions may be used safely in controlled environments — broad permissions are not necessarily a risk if used responsibly. Session key permissions can be changed or revoked after creation — the current configuration may not reflect future changes. The tool cannot detect if the session key has been compromised. The tool cannot detect if the smart account has been compromised. The tool cannot detect if the session key is being used in an unexpected way. The tool cannot predict the future behavior of the session key holder. The tool cannot verify the legitimacy of the target contracts.
